Outward Technologies is a Space Mechanisms and Systems company advancing critical technologies for extracting resources in space. Our company relies on the abundant power of the Sun to drive high-temperature reactions which produce purified oxygen, minerals, and metals from lunar soil. These resources are absolutely essential for the refueling of craft in space and construction of habitats on the Moon to enable humanity's next great leap towards the stars. Our team of scientists and engineers is committed to unlocking the critical resources on the Moon to provide refined products in abundance to our customers in space. Outward Technologies was founded in 2017 with a mission to develop critical technologies for extraterrestrial mining and manufacturing. Space resource utilization such as the production of rocket propellants in space is a burgeoning industry seeing rapid growth. Outward Technologies is positioning itself as a pioneer in this new industry by advancing the technologies to access the abundant resources on the Moon and develop industrial infrastructure on other planetary bodies. Grant and award funding is being sought from government agencies such as NASA and the National Science Foundation to conduct fundamental research and technology development for space mining and space resource utilization while pursuing commercially viable terrestrial applications for these technologies.
Based in sunny Broomfield, Colorado, Outward Technologies has state-of-the-art facilities for designing, building, and testing high temperature thermal processes powered by concentrated solar energy. Specialty equipment includes refractive and reflective solar concentrators, vacuum enclosures, high power laser systems, professional microscopy equipment, and high temperature furnaces. These capabilities enable rapid development and testing of cutting edge technologies for unlocking the abundant resources in space.
